Step 4 should be about 150 hours, it should be grueling and almost like a full time job. Also reviewing your own study package during last couple days. In a perfect world, i would doġ) Schweser books + vids about 3-4 months before (you do this first cause its light, and will make the CFAI books easier to understand, no need to do questions at this point unless you feel like it).Ģ) CFAI books and end of chapter questions 2-3 months beforeģ) Schweser books + vids + questions in Schweser books + questions in slide pack that comes with vids about 1-2 months beforeĤ) In the last 3 weeks-ish Schweser books + vids + cfai questions and mocks + any other mock exam you can find + 2 day in class. A lot of the questions are some of the less emphasized topics, and reviewing all material even up until the end will keep a lot of stuff fresh in your mind when test day comes. ![]() I dont like the way it is usually recommended, study many months before, stop like 4-6 weeks before and work on tests, that sounds like recipe for failure, but we all learn differently, and my way is a bit more grueling, but i end up really knowing the material well. I went through books and videos up until day before test, while mixing in mock tests during the last couple weeks and the fitch learning 2 day in class question grind the week before the exam. The reason for this is over half the questions are probably not even covered there, so you are better off using the quick sheet + your notes, + slides (i use slide packs from videos, print them off and keep best ones that cover really important material). ![]() Also i would say secret sauce is limited in usefulness and i never really got around to using it, even though on the surface it seems like a useful product. ![]() ![]() Things i didnt like were Schweser online mock exam for level 3, but everything else mentioned above was good. My trick has been Schweser books + videos then the 7city/fitch learning 2 day final prep course (which is basically grinding out questions on the most tested topics) and there in class mock if you want the extra help. The videos + books are great, you won’t ace everything based on those alone, but they get you over half way there. Schweser is great for every level if that kind of material is your thing. ![]()
